Here is a car we just finished up for a customer in Wisconsin and thought i would share...         740rwhp 660rwtq on pump gas on 13 psi 818rwhp with 32% clutch slip... 818 x 32% slip=1079rwhp on 20psi and good gas! engine is a LME 408 cu in ported ls6 heads custom cam motion camshaft vic jr. intake 417 elbow FAST 72mm tb 2-precision 64mm turbos 2-TiAl 38mm gates TiAl 50mm BOV 417 intercooler 417 radiator STOCK PCM with AEM driver box Tuned by RedDevil 3" electric cut outs full 2.5" exhaust over axle with magnaflow mufflers Moly 8 pt roll bar with removable door bars mini tubbed to fit 26x11.50x15 et street moser axles and c clip eliminators Liberty Viper spec T56 innovative msbc-1 boost controller AEM wideband

The exhaust is 3" downpipe to about middle of the transmission, then it necks down to 2.5" ahd the xpipe and magnaflows....This power was made with the cutouts open(they are right before the transmission) It lost 90hp closing them on 20psi. Well... she went to the track yesterday.... and a slick track it was LOL
Keep in mind this car was built as a cruiser with occational trips to the track. The suspention under it is nothing fancy. Just leaf springs and cheap shocks
track temp 40 degrees and overcast...
right off the trailer it went 10.87 @127 on 8psi and pump gas after a handful of other passes and shake down runs we turned it up to 12 psi and went 10.32 @134 After playin with the ram rates on the boost controller and getting the feel if things we put a few gallons of good gas in it and popped off a 10.16@141 on only a 1.66 60' and preceded to rip the tires off the rest of the way down the track LOL
all in all after 5 passes, picking up that much time and the owner starting to get the feel of the car.... there are def mid 9's in this cars future. And for it being a 6spd... Chad (the owner) is one hell of a driver! I cant wait to see a new clutch and a 2 step
